Cuba Support Group Ireland CSGI October 3, 2023 Today marks the anniversary of the ending of the 1981 H-Block hunger strike. The heroic protest was forced upon Irish republican prisoners after 5 long years protesting against the withdrawal of political status for republican prisoners by the British Labor government on March 1st, 1976.
